When are you entitled to more pay?

  • You earn less than €14.71/hour (and are 21+ years old)
  • Overtime is not paid out (must be 1.5× rate)
  • Your salary is paid late
  • Things are deducted from your salary without your permission
  • You do not receive a payslip or unclear calculation

Common situations

  • Temp agency pays €11-12/hour → You are missing €2-3/hour
  • You work 40 hours/week for €12/hour → You are missing €108/week = €5,616/year
  • Employer promises "more later" but pays too little now → Illegal
  • You get cash without payslip → Often too little + illegal
  • Employer says "this is normal for foreigners" → Discrimination + illegal
